CSS3是現代網頁設計中必不可少的一個技術,并且已經被廣泛使用。然而,由于不同瀏覽器對CSS3規范的支持不同,我們需要進行兼容性測試,以確保網頁在各種瀏覽器中呈現正常。在本文中,我們將討論如何進行CSS3兼容性測試。
/* CSS3樣式 */ .mydiv { border-radius: 5px; box-shadow: 5px 5px 5px #888888; background: linear-gradient(#ffffff, #aaaaaa); }
首先,我們需要了解不同瀏覽器對CSS3規范的支持情況。可以使用網站Can I Use查詢瀏覽器對CSS3屬性的支持情況。
然后,我們可以使用一些兼容性測試工具,如Modernizr、BrowserStack等,來測試網頁在各種瀏覽器中的表現。
/* CSS3后綴 */ .mydiv { border-radius: 5px; -webkit-box-shadow: 5px 5px 5px #888888; -moz-box-shadow: 5px 5px 5px #888888; box-shadow: 5px 5px 5px #888888; background: -webkit-linear-gradient(#ffffff, #aaaaaa); background: -moz-linear-gradient(#ffffff, #aaaaaa); background: linear-gradient(#ffffff, #aaaaaa); }
最后,如果我們需要使用一些瀏覽器特定的CSS3屬性,我們可以使用CSS3后綴來使其在其他瀏覽器中不受影響。
總之,進行CSS3兼容性測試是網頁設計中必不可少的一個步驟。盡管有些繁瑣,但它可以使網頁在各種瀏覽器中表現良好。
上一篇css3寫上下箭頭
下一篇css3內邊框用什么屬性